Interleukin-6 (IL6) Genotype Is Associated With Fat-Free Mass in Men But Not Women

Stephen M. Roth1,2, Matthew A. Schrager2, Mechele R. Lee1, E. Jeffrey Metter3, Ben F. Hurley2 and Robert E. Ferrell1

1 Department of Human Genetics, Graduate School of Public Health, University of Pittsburgh, Pennsylvania.
2 Department of Kinesiology, College of Health and Human Performance, University of Maryland, College Park.
3 Clinical Research Branch, National Institute on Aging, Gerontology Research Center, Baltimore, Maryland.

We studied the association of the G-174C promoter polymorphism in the interleukin-6 gene (IL6) with total body fat and fat-free mass (FFM) in 242 men and women (IL6 genotypes: G/G, n = 87; G/C, n = 100; C/C, n = 55) across the adult age span (21–92 years). In men, but not women (significant genotype by sex interactions; p =.023–.048), the C/C group exhibited significantly lower total FFM than the G/G group (54.7 ± 0.8 kg vs 57.2 ± 0.7 kg, respectively, p =.020), as well as significantly lower FFM of the lower limbs compared with the G/G group (18.4 ± 0.3 kg vs 19.8 ± 0.3 kg, respectively, p =.004). No significant genotype differences were observed in total body fat mass in either men or women. The results indicate that the IL6 G-174C polymorphism is significantly associated with FFM in men but not women.
